4.2.7.1 Available

commands

In this tree, you can choose among command that can be inserted into the script. Command can be inserted
in the script list either by using [Add] button, by dragging and dropping or using context menu.

o Tuning

Tune

Tunes the specified frequency.

Station #

Tunes stored station identified either by its name or number.

Station up

Selects station with the nearest higher number than current station.

Station down Selects station with the nearest lower number than current station.

Last station Tunes to the previous frequency (for example if you listened to
station # 7, then switched to # 3, then this command will tune # 7 again.

Channel surf Each station is tuned for several seconds. You can interrupt ‘surfing’
by pressing the [Channel surf] button.

o Volumes

Mute

Mutes the sound.

Unmute

Unmutes the sound.

Set volume

Sets mute/checked state and volume for audio card source.

Volume up

Increases the volume (in 10% steps for line-in source or in defined

steps when internal volume control is selected).

Volume down Decreases the volume (in 10% steps for line-in source or in defined
steps when internal volume control is selected).

o Recording

Record

Starts recording using ‘standard’ PCM compression.

Record using codecs Starts recording using compression based on selected
codec.

o Other

Wait

Pauses the script for the specified time (i.e. the next command will

be executed after the time passes).

Beep

Beeps using internal PC speaker.

Minimize

Minimizes RX Radiator window.

Thin window Shows RX Radiator window in thin mode.

Normal window

Shows full RX Radiator window.

Run external program

Executes specified executable program.

Send message

Obsolete, for backward compatibility only.

Close RX Radiator

Closes RX Radiator. Can only be the latest command in the

script list.

Shutdown Windows Shutdowns Windows. Can only be the latest command in the
script list.

4.2.8 Script

Here the final script is shown. The script is processed in order in which the command are shown here. You
can modify the commands sequence either by dragging and dropping them or by using a context menu.

-

Add

Adds selected command from Available command list into Script list.

-

Remove

Removes selected command from Script list.
